A pipes system includes 3 parts: an appropriate potable water system; a safe, ample drain system; and also sufficient components and devices. The real estate inspector's prime problem while examining pipes is to ensure the arrangement of a secure supply of water system, an appropriate drainage system, and adequate and also proper fixtures and also equipment that do not contaminate water.


This phase covers the significant features of a domestic pipes system and also the basic plumbing terms as well as concepts the assessor should understand and also recognize to identify housing code infractions that include pipes. It will certainly additionally assist in determining the much more difficult problems that the examiner ought to describe the ideal agencies.


The primary functions of a pipes system are To bring an adequate and also safe and clean supply of hot as well as cool water to the residents of a home, as well as To drain all wastewater as well as sewage discharge from fixtures right into the general public sewer or a personal disposal system. The piping of a home solution line ought to be as short as possible. Elbow joints and bends must be maintained to a minimum because they reduce water pressure and also, consequently, the supply of water to fixtures in the residence. Your house solution line also ought to be safeguarded from freezing. Four feet of soil is a commonly accepted depth to hide the line to protect against freezing.


The connections made use of ought to be compatible with the kind of pipeline made use of. The corporation stop is attached to the water main.




The curb stop is a similar shutoff utilized to isolate the structure from the major for repairs, nonpayment, of water expenses or swamped cellars. Because the company quit is usually under the street and it is needed to damage the sidewalk to reach the shutoff, the aesthetic quit is used as the isolation valve.


A long-handled wrench is used to reach the shutoff. The meter stop is a valve positioned on the street side of the water meter to separate it for installation or maintenance. Several codes require a gateway valve on the home side of the meter to turn off water for plumbing fixings.

The water meter is a tool utilized to determine the amount of water used in your home. It is generally the property of the water provider and also is a very delicate tool that needs to not be abused. In chilly climates, the water meter is frequently inside the home to maintain it from freezing.


The water meter is not revealed in due to regional distinctions in area of the system. Because the electrical system is often grounded to an older residence's water line, a grounding loop device need to be mounted around the meter. Numerous meters come with a yoke that keeps electrical connection although the meter is removed.

The supply keys should have a drain valve stop and waste valve to remove water from the system for fixings. These shutoffs must get on the reduced end of the line or on completion of each component riser. The component risers begin at the cellar major and also rise vertically to the components on the top floorings.


In any event, the fixture risers should not depend on the branch risers for support, but should be supported with a pipeline brace. The dimension of cellar mains as well as risers depends upon the number of fixtures provided. A -inch pipe is usually the minimum dimension made use of. This enables deposits on the pipe due to solidity in the water and also will normally provide satisfying volume and stress.


The water lines are often put in the attic; nonetheless, as a result of freezing, condensation, or leakages, this placement can cause significant water damage to the residence. In two-story or multistory houses, the water line placement for the 2nd floor is commonly visite site between the studs and, after that, for the shortest range to the fixture, in between the joists of the upper floorings.
